Output 2c50d30f1962afe71f4550c87b558029c969056956908e6f527a074334081268:180

value
449429
script pubkey
OP_0 OP_PUSHBYTES_20 d87f85bf4eac524cfba1fcaf81a521ea3c7aa2fa
address
bc1qmplct06w43fye7apljhcrffpag784gh6tjf76w
transaction
2c50d30f1962afe71f4550c87b558029c969056956908e6f527a074334081268